Automatically fill a lancache with the content of your choosing, so that subsequent downloads for the same content will be served from the lancache, improving speeds and reducing load on your internet connection.
- Download the top popular free and/or paid apps on Steam
- Download a specific app by ID
- Choose which platform(s) apps should be downloaded for
- Download one (or more) users recently played apps
- Download using multiple Steam accounts
- Check which apps will be downloaded
- Alter the download queue as needed
- Start downloading process and leave to run unattended
- Check which apps downloaded successfully
- Check which apps failed to download, and why
- Retry downloading of some or all failed apps
- Clear the temporary download directory
- A working lancache
- Ubuntu 16.04 x64, configured to download via the lancache
- Sufficient disk space to (temporarily) store the downloaded content
- Dependencies detailed in Installation section
sudo apt update -y
sudo apt install -y lib32gcc1 lib32stdc++6 lib32tinfo5 lib32ncurses5 php7.0-cli php7.0-mbstring php7.0-sqlite php7.0-bcmath composer expect zip unzip
git clone https://github.com/zeropingheroes/lancache-autofill.git && cd lancache-autofill
./install.sh

$ ./lancache-autofill
Usage:
lancache-autofill app:initialise-database
lancache-autofill app:initialise-downloads-directory
lancache-autofill steam:initialise
lancache-autofill steam:authorise-account [<account>]
lancache-autofill steam:update-app-list
lancache-autofill steam:search-apps <app name>
lancache-autofill steam:queue-app <app id> [<app id>...] [--windows=true] [--osx] [--linux]
lancache-autofill steam:queue-popular-apps [top=100] [--free] [--windows=true] [--osx] [--linux]
lancache-autofill steam:queue-users-recent-apps <steam id 64> [<steam id 64>...] [--windows=true] [--osx] [--linux]
lancache-autofill steam:queue-users-recent-apps <steam-ids.txt> [--windows=true] [--osx] [--linux]
lancache-autofill steam:show-queue [<status>]
lancache-autofill steam:start-downloading
lancache-autofill steam:dequeue [--app_id=] [--platform=] [--status=] [--message=]
lancache-autofill steam:requeue [status=failed] [--message=]
- Steam is the only supported platform currently
- Paid apps can only be cached with access to a Steam account that owns them
- No support for forcing download of 32 bit apps
